How to Dispose of a Coffee Maker Pod
A pod coffee maker makes use of single-serve capsules of coffee that are pre-packaged to make coffee. The machine regulates temperature and pressure of the water to ensure consistency in taste and quality. It also provides convenience and a range of coffee varieties and flavors.
The brewing process begins with cold water. The user chooses a coffee size and presses the «brew» button.
Easy to use
Pod coffee machines use small, prepackaged containers that hold espresso or ground coffee beans. They are made to make a single cup. They also come with filters and a one-way valve. To brew, simply fill the water reservoir with clean, fresh water that has been filtered and add a coffee pod. The machine forces hot water into the cup through the holder. The process is quicker than brewing coffee with ground beans and is also much more clean.
There are a myriad of brands of coffee pods available in various varieties. They include decaf and regular, organic or flavored and so on. There are even pods that can be used for tea and hot chocolate. They are simple to use and have an even taste. Additionally they are easy to tidy.
Most coffee makers that use pods can only make one cup at a time, so you’ll need to refill the reservoir of water between each use. It’s best to use filtered or spring water for the reservoir and to clean the filter on a regular basis. It is also a good idea to rinse the brewing basket following each use.
Coffee pods can last up to a year, depending on the brand. Make sure they’re not damaged or punctured. After that, they might lose some flavor but are still safe to consume. Some brands of coffee will also list the «best by» date on the package that is different from the expiration date which specifies when food should not longer be consumed.
Insert the coffee pod into the machine when you are ready to brew, and press the button. Certain coffee makers automatically detect the type of pod and brew accordingly. Some will ask you to select the type of coffee and temperature. Making sure you use the right pod for your coffee maker will help you avoid over- or under-brewing it.
When you’re done, throw the pod into the trash can. It’s recommended to run a couple of cycles of brewing without the pod in order to remove any build-up. Some manufacturers recommend that you also remove the water reservoir and clean it thoroughly with soap and hot water, but you should consult the manual of the owner to be certain.
Easy to clean
Pod coffee machines are less prone to maintenance than bean-to-cup machines however, they still require regular cleaning. They can be cleaned using the mixture of water and vinegar or you can buy commercial descaling products. Descale your coffee maker every three months to prevent mineral deposits from forming. This is particularly important if you have hard water, as this can affect the effectiveness of your machine as well as its taste.
It is crucial to keep your coffee pod machine clean. Every brew releases coffee oil and other residues within the machine’s chamber as well as the nozzle. In time, this can cause a poor flow when using the coffee pod, and even the growth of bacteria. It’s recommended to wash any removable components every week such as the drip tray, water reservoir tray and K-cup holder.
It is crucial to follow regular cleaning routines for the filters that you reuse as they can become caked in dried residues and debris. You can wash them with soapy warm water and then place them on top of the rack in the dishwasher. You can also soak them in white vinegar for a deep clean. Allow them to dry completely.
Refer to your user’s manual for directions if you are not sure how to clean your coffee pod. Most manufacturers suggest that you clean your machine at a minimum every three months by using a mixture of distilled water and vinegar. This can help preserve your machine and reduce the build-up of calcium and other minerals that could affect the performance of your machine and the taste of your coffee.

Easy to refill
A coffee pod machine allows you to make hot cups of coffee at home. The machines are made up of prepackaged capsules (often called pods) which contain ground coffee and are enclosed by filters and tubes. They also come with an one-way valve and a nozzle that can be used to control the temperature and pressure. They are easy to use. Simply insert the desired pod into the machine and press the button. Some models feature touchscreens, while others offer WiFi connectivity to make it even more user-friendly.
The pods come in different sizes. Which one you pick will depend on the type and size of drink you wish to make. Keurig machines typically come with two or four different sizes of drinks as well as Nespresso’s Original and Vertuo models can produce six. Single-serve pods are available for all kinds of brewing equipment.
Although most pod coffee machines are simple to use and simple to operate, the brewing process is more complex than most people think. A pod maker uses the water reservoir, a one-way valve, heating element tubes, and a nozzle to turn water into a cup of coffee by using pressure and heat. These machines have a high level of automation, and they require little maintenance.
Some pod coffee makers come with an area for the cup or travel mug. If it doesn’t, you can purchase a different mug or make your own. You can also buy a milk frother for your machine, which allows you to make a delicious cappuccino or latte.

Easy to dispose of
Coffee pods are a great convenience for those who don’t have the time to make their own coffee. However, the different substances they’re comprised of could take a long time to break down in landfills. Metals and wires may be toxic for the environment. It is essential to find a safe way to dispose of these items without harming the planet.
Luckily, the majority of coffee pods are recyclable. Keurig for instance, has made their K-Cups 100% recyclable by 2020. Aluminum coffee capsules can also be recycled, but this process requires additional steps. This is because the foil top and coffee grounds must be removed prior to adding them to your recycling bin. Furthermore, they should be rinsed before placing them in the recycling bin. It can be messy however, it’s worth the effort.
Another option is to recycle the pods by partnering with your local business. Many brands have partnerships with companies that will recycle the pods for you. Nespresso for instance, offers free pod-recycling bag in its stores and on the internet. The bags come with an already-paid UPS shipping label, so you can return them to the company at any UPS store or Nespresso Boutique. The bags can hold up to 200 OriginalLine or VertuoLine capsules.
Some manufacturers are also working on fully compostable coffee pods. Canterbury Coffee sells a coffee cup with a ring, lid and other parts made from compostable materials. However, the pod itself is made of plastic and aluminum, which aren’t compostable. The company is also six months away from releasing a fully compostable pod that will cost consumers an additional 25 cents per cup.
